Primary Purpose of the Role
The Production Manager, Converting is an integral member of the Production Team, and is responsible for the overall safety, quality and productivity of the converting operations. This position manages employee performance to ensure established goals and targets are met, makes critical decisions around order fulfillment, and enforces all policies and procedures, including those related to Paterson’s Food Safety quality and sanitation programs. From developing your team to analyzing production numbers to look for efficiencies, you’ll ensure that our Converting operations are running at their best!

Essential Job Duties

  • Manages safety performance of the department following Hoffmaster/OSHA polices and regulations
  • Ensures all department employees are trained to safely operate equipment and can safely perform their duties
  • Ensures overall product quality/procedures are followed and all quality checks are preformed accurately and timely
  • Notifies the plant manager and quality manager of out of spec product and correct action taken on all quality issues reported on their shift. Responsible to complete root cause/correct action for quality complaints
  • Manages daily production schedule and employee crewing to ensure department productivity goals are met, maximizing productivity and minimizing labor costs
  • Leads the establishment of production goals and targets of the department. Manages changeover and set-ups and ensures they are completed per the established goals and targets.
  • Reviews daily operations schedule to ensure all needs are covered and efficiency is maximized
  • Completes production reporting for their shift. Compares operator production counts with warehouse counts and see that number reconciliation is carried out and accurate
  • Approves vacations for staff based on schedule availability
  • Coaches department employees and develops training to close performance gaps
  • Maintain GMP policies and procedures and ensure passing of GMP audit yearly
  • Gives feedback on performance and work behaviors, provides positive feedback when appropriate, and initiates correct action and disciplinary processes as necessary
  • Maintains equipment, provides PM checklists, and ensures the equipment is in good working condition.
  • Creates a positive work environment
  • Acts as a change agent to drive continuous improvement of safety, quality, and productivity
